Overview

Episodes of the Norm is a colorful collective of donated short stories on life, essays on the "F" word (and no, not that one), poems on love and loss, political slams, and rants on others, from new and veteran authors across the states. These authors banded their works together to support the Autism Society of America in their ongoing efforts to educate, and find solutions for persons affected by the Autism disorder. Fifty percent of all proceeds of sales will be donated to the cause.

Read an Excerpt

Jack Twist-Novella Excerpt contributing author: Maria Mendoza
She, forty-three with sags and bags seen through near shear spandex and mini skirts, her dark straight hair sprouting gray wings from side to side, skin tinted a brown natural tan even in Michigan's coldest winter months. I never knew a day she wasn't strong, in charge, and oozing with confidence.
Mom enjoyed hot days spent in our backyard drinking mixes of vodka and grapefruit juice, nights dancing alone in a dark candle lit house blasting Def Leopard and sometimes even Eminem. Her seductive moves spinning remnants of days that once paid her to dance in the nude. Welfare couldn't cover all the expenses of having four kids, and minimum wage was a joke, requiring too much of her time. Mom, always clever, never failed at finding ways to get us by in life.

The Parable contributing author: Matthew Ball
How did you do it said the worm to the caterpillar?
I believed that I could
Then set firm the course
Never minding the struggle
And inviting the worst

I did not look back
I did not look forward
I only took one step
And then took another
But how could it be . . . so difficult a task could be done without planning, without wonder, without toil?
